Health Promotion Board
Health Promotion Board (Abbr.: HPB; Malay: Lembaga Penggalakan Kesihatan, Chinese: 新加坡保健促进局) is a statutory board under the Ministry of Health. This board has been established in 2001, and it is responsible in national health promotion and disease prevention programmes in Singapore.
